### Lightweight and Portable.

One of the significant advantages of flexible solar panels is their lightweight nature. According to the National Renewable Energy Laboratory (NREL), flexible solar panels can weigh as little as 10% of traditional solar panels. This reduced weight leads to easier installation and transport, making them ideal for mobile applications such as RVs and boats. This portability makes flexible solar solutions a practical choice for diverse settings.

### Versatile Applications.

Flexible solar panels can be applied in a range of scenarios due to their adaptability. Their design allows them to conform to various surfaces—be it roofs, vehicles, or even clothing. A market report by Grand View Research indicates that the global flexible solar market is expected to reach $15.3 billion by 2025, with applications extending to building-integrated photovoltaics (BIPV), mobile electronics, and electric vehicles.

### Lower Installation Costs.

Flexible solar installations can often lead to lower overall installation costs. The lightweight and adaptable nature means less structural support is necessary, which can significantly reduce installation time and associated labor costs. According to a report from the Solar Energy Industries Association (SEIA), the average installation cost for solar power systems has fallen by about 70% since 2010, and the trend for flexible systems could further cut costs.

### Environmental Impact.

Utilizing flexible solar panels can significantly reduce carbon footprints. According to the U.S. Environmental Protection Agency (EPA), each megawatt-hour of solar energy produced prevents approximately 0.8 tons of carbon dioxide emissions. The widespread adoption of flexible solar technology can contribute to a substantial reduction of greenhouse gases, aligning with global goals for sustainable energy practices.
